CM inaugurate­s polio drive in Madurai

MADURAI: Chief Minister Edappadi K Palaniswam­i inaugurate­d the pulse polio immunisati­on drive at Madurai airport on Sunday in the presence of Revenue Minister RB Udhayakuma­r, Cooperatio­n Minister Sellur K Raju and healthcare profession­als.

Parents took their children up to the age of five years to the immunisati­on booths set up in government hospitals, primary health centres, anganwadi centres, bus stand, railway stations, airport and other crowded areas across the district to administer polio drops.

At Amma Tirukovil in T Kunnathur near Tirumangal­am, Minister Udhayakuma­r inaugurate­d the polio drive in the presence of Madurai Collector T Anbalagan. Udhayakuma­r said 3,16,916 children across the district would be covered under this drive.

Madurai Corporatio­n Commission­er S Visakan inaugurate­d the drive at urban primary health centre in Aruldosspu­ram in Madurai. There are 462 booths set up within the Corporatio­n limits, including 417 regular booths, two mobile booths and in 43 transit booths, said officials, adding that there are 1,54,328 children in the target group in the Corporatio­n. This includes 245 migrant children.

Apart from 300 healthcare workers, 626 nurses from government and private hospitals, 426 anganwadi workers and 496 persons from voluntary organisati­ons and women self-help groups were assisting the drive within the civic body limits, sources said.
